Happy Independence Day. Let’s declare freedom from “The Default Plan” (retiring at 62 just because everyone else does).

Why the Default Plan Fails

Filing early locks you into a low income that cannot withstand 30 years of inflation. Decouple retiring from filing to achieve true independence.
